Overview
We are looking for a Tax Credit Leasing Consultant that is responsible for managing the entire leasing process, from initial prospect contact to move-in, for a community that participates in affordable housing programs, such as LIHTC. This role requires exceptional customer service skills and meticulous attention to detail to maintain full compliance with all relevant housing regulations, documentation, and reporting requirements.
Duties
Greet and engage prospective residents in a professional, courteous manner, determining their housing needs and preferences.
Conduct community and apartment tours that highlight features and benefits.
Process rental inquiries and follow up on leads via phone, email, and in-person visits to meet occupancy goals.
Implement marketing and outreach strategies to attract qualified applicants.
Participate in resident retention programs and help plan community events.
Accurately process and track rental applications, move-in paperwork, and lease renewals.
Collect and process security deposits, rent payments, and other charges.
Assist with preparing daily, weekly, and monthly reports related to leasing activity, occupancy, and rent collections.
Ensure that model apartments and other show units are clean and prepared for tours.
Address and resolve resident questions, concerns, and complaints in a timely and professional manner.
Generate and log service requests and coordinate with the maintenance team to ensure issues are resolved promptly.
Pre-qualify applicants for eligibility based on Low-Income Housing Tax Credit (LIHTC), Section 8, and other affordable housing program guidelines.
Regularly inspect the property to ensure curb appeal standards are met and identify any maintenance needs.
Qualifications
Experience:
A minimum of 6 months to 1 year of multi-family leasing experience is preferred, with active experience working with tax credit / affordable housing communities.
Knowledge:
A strong understanding of affordable housing programs (specifically LIHTC), Fair Housing laws, and standard property management practices. Knowledge of Florida landlord-tenant law is a plus.
Skills:
Strong organizational skills and attention to detail are critical for compliance documentation. Excellent communication, sales, and customer service skills are also necessary.
Software Proficiency:
Experience with property management softwares is often required or preferred.
Other:
Dependable transportation, a flexible schedule that may include weekends, and the ability to pass a background check are required.
